H.M.S. Cornwall | |
Career | Details |
---|---|
Pendant Numbers: | D.31 (1914) P.04 (Sep 1915) P.84 (Jan 1918)[1] |
Built By: | Pembroke Royal Dockyard[2] |
Laid Down: | 11 Mar 1901[3] |
Launched: | 29 Oct 1902[4] |
Completed: | 1 Dec 1904[5] |
Sold: | 7 Jun 1920[6] |
Fate: | Sold to Ward[7] |
One of ten armoured cruisers of the Monmouth Class completed between 1903 and 1904.
